CalSTRS rehires Cambridge Associates as a private equity consultant for North and South America and Asia and Altius Associates as a private equity consultant for Europe, according to a posting on the pension fund's website.
The $183.3 billion California State Teachers' Retirement System, West Sacramento, conducted the search because the contracts of incumbents Altius and Cambridge expire on May 30.
As of Dec. 31, CalSTRS' private equity program consisted of 266 partnership investments and 44 co-investments with an aggregate value of $21.9 billion, and $7.7 billion in unfunded commitments. About 75% of the portfolio is based in North America, with 20% in Europe, the Middle East and Africa, and 5% in Asia-Pacific/Australia.
The RFP was issued March 6 and included searches for private equity consultants for each of the pension fund's three global regions: EMEA; the Americas; and Asia-Pacific/Australia. Further information on the hires was not provided.
